Ultimate World Cruise

When first hearing about our trip, folks often ask about cruise duration, destinations and other related information regarding ship, crew and passengers.  You may find the following Ultimate World Cruise facts interesting.
  • Embarkation: Dec 10, 2023 in Miami, Florida
  • Debarkation: Sep 10, 2024 in Miami, Florida
  • Cruise Length: 275 Days
  • Distance: 65,000 Nautical Miles
  • Seas: 7
  • Continents: 7
  • Countries: 60+
  • Destinations: 150+ (View on Google Maps)

Ship Information

Serenade of the Seas is a member of Royal Caribbean's fourth smallest ship classification.  Although amenities will never match those of larger ships, Serenade's smaller stature is perfect for accessing the world's smaller ports.  More importantly, with fewer passengers, debarkations are much quicker especially at the 22 Ultimate World Cruise ports requiring tenders.
  • Name: Serenade of the Seas
  • Maiden Voyage: Aug 25, 2003
  • Length: 965 feet
  • Width: 106 feet
  • Draft: 28 feet
  • Speed: 25 knots cruising (28.8 mph)
  • Decks: 13
  • Guest Rooms: 1073
  • Passengers: 2,146
  • World Cruisers: 800+
  • Crew: 892

Crew Information

On all of our Royal Caribbean cruises, crew members have always been efficient, polite and pleasurable.  Most are longtime employees that represent their country and company well.
  • Members: 892
  • Nationalities: 65
  • Average Service: 6 Years
  • Average Steps: 20K per Day
